Transaction 05953139073804d3b88e67443151283b546c3fe13ac7cdac4757eb1663ca28f8

6 Input
2 Outputs
  • 05953139073804d3b88e67443151283b546c3fe13ac7cdac4757eb1663ca28f8:0
  • value  4421
    address  3GicAU7JpMa8htvPFWyeVz6yujtxSYyfty
  • 05953139073804d3b88e67443151283b546c3fe13ac7cdac4757eb1663ca28f8:1
  • value  56250000
    address  15uuDPBN39XXoEivxHktPDWB7tAMuckYpc